T H E V I K I N G S T O R Y How one man's vision led to a new way to sail WHEN TORSTEIN HAGEN FOUNDED VIKING in 1997 with four river ships, he had few supporters and even fewer who believed in his vision. He was 54 years old and had spent much of his career in Norway in shipping, bearing witness to an industry that was ripe for change. Our Norwegian-born patriarch had a deep desire to create something different – and as anyone who has travelled with us will tell you, different is exactly what you get on a Viking voyage. For more than 28 years our Chairman Torstein – who the Viking family knows simply as 'Tor' – has built an award-winning fleet of ships over 80 strong. First, we set the standard for modern river journeys, then we reinvented ocean voyages with the launch of our award-winning small ship voyages and then we perfected expedition voyages, with our, state-of-the-art expedition ships, Viking Octantis, and Viking Polaris. A family-owned and operated business when we began, Viking remains a family-owned business to this day, with Tor ensuring his original vivid Viking vision is upheld with each passing year.
